diff --git a/src/core/IconDownloader.cpp b/src/core/IconDownloader.cpp index fe346becd..1d9bd01ad 100644 --- a/src/core/IconDownloader.cpp +++ b/src/core/IconDownloader.cpp @@ -126,6 +126,10 @@ void IconDownloader::setUrl(const QString& entryUrl) void IconDownloader::download() { + if (m_urlsToTry.isEmpty()) { + return; + } + if (!m_timeout.isActive()) { int timeout = config()->get("FaviconDownloadTimeout", 10).toInt(); m_timeout.start(timeout * 1000);